gpt4 book ai didi

java - 组织 Java jar 的最佳方式

转载 作者:行者123 更新时间:2023-11-30 06:46:52 25 4
gpt4 key购买 nike

我们有 2 个 Java 项目都有 RTC(IBM Rational Team Concert)Java Plain Libraries(用于以编程方式与 RTC 组件交互)。

因此,对于我们要构建的任何新工具,我们都需要这些 30 mb 的库。

有什么最好的办法来组织这个吗?

最佳答案

we need these libraries which amounts 30 mb.

如果到了 30mb,您引用了库二进制文件(即二进制依赖项),则不涉及 RTC(ALM - 应用程序生命周期管理 - 处理票证、源代码控制和任务调度)。
您需要将这些二进制文件存储在 artifact repository like Nexus 中,并在每个其他 RTC 组件中存在的 pom.xml 中声明这些依赖项。

如果您想保留源依赖性,那么您将确保这两个库源位于它们自己的组件中,并且您将在项目流中添加所述组件。但这并不是 Java 项目的最佳实践。

在这两种方法中,每个库都位于自己的组件中,这使得它们能够按照自己的节奏和自己的基线发展。

关于java - 组织 Java jar 的最佳方式,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/43550858/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com